[GH-ISSUE #178] issues with the subAPI #136

Closed
opened 2026-02-27 22:08:14 +03:00 by kerem · 2 comments
Owner

Originally created by @ragaimeena on GitHub (Mar 19, 2021).
Original GitHub issue: https://github.com/sigma67/ytmusicapi/issues/178

File "/config/custom_components/ytube_music_player/media_player.py", line 1110, in play_media
self._tracks = self._api.get_watch_playlist(videoId=r_track['videoId'])['tracks']
File "/usr/local/lib/python3.8/site-packages/ytmusicapi/mixins/watch.py", line 80, in get_watch_playlist
tracks = parse_watch_playlist(results['contents'])
File "/usr/local/lib/python3.8/site-packages/ytmusicapi/parsers/watch.py", line 29, in parse_watch_playlist
'playlistId': nav(data, NAVIGATION_PLAYLIST_ID),
File "/usr/local/lib/python3.8/site-packages/ytmusicapi/parsers/utils.py", line 210, in nav
raise err
File "/usr/local/lib/python3.8/site-packages/ytmusicapi/parsers/utils.py", line 204, in nav
root = root[k]
KeyError: 'playlistId'

Originally created by @ragaimeena on GitHub (Mar 19, 2021). Original GitHub issue: https://github.com/sigma67/ytmusicapi/issues/178 File "/config/custom_components/ytube_music_player/media_player.py", line 1110, in play_media self._tracks = self._api.get_watch_playlist(videoId=r_track['videoId'])['tracks'] File "/usr/local/lib/python3.8/site-packages/ytmusicapi/mixins/watch.py", line 80, in get_watch_playlist tracks = parse_watch_playlist(results['contents']) File "/usr/local/lib/python3.8/site-packages/ytmusicapi/parsers/watch.py", line 29, in parse_watch_playlist 'playlistId': nav(data, NAVIGATION_PLAYLIST_ID), File "/usr/local/lib/python3.8/site-packages/ytmusicapi/parsers/utils.py", line 210, in nav raise err File "/usr/local/lib/python3.8/site-packages/ytmusicapi/parsers/utils.py", line 204, in nav root = root[k] KeyError: 'playlistId'
kerem closed this issue 2026-02-27 22:08:14 +03:00
Author
Owner

@sigma67 commented on GitHub (Mar 20, 2021):

Please say what you did as the issue occured.

<!-- gh-comment-id:803281492 --> @sigma67 commented on GitHub (Mar 20, 2021): Please say what you did as the issue occured.
Author
Owner

@sigma67 commented on GitHub (Mar 20, 2021):

Duplicates KoljaWindeler/ytube_music_player#24

<!-- gh-comment-id:803368913 --> @sigma67 commented on GitHub (Mar 20, 2021): Duplicates KoljaWindeler/ytube_music_player#24
Sign in to join this conversation.
No milestone
No project
No assignees
1 participant
Notifications
Due date
The due date is invalid or out of range. Please use the format "yyyy-mm-dd".

No due date set.

Dependencies

No dependencies set.

Reference
starred/ytmusicapi#136
No description provided.